According to the Employment Ordinance, starting from 2022, the statutory holidays will increase by one day every two years until reaching 17 days in 2030. This year is no exception, continuing from last year (2024) with a total of 14 holidays, and this year employers can also choose either the Winter Solstice or Christmas as a statutory holiday!
